As a Cloud & Collaboration Student, you will support Azure infrastructure and Pilot Projects, the Microsoft 365 collaboration ecosystem including the Office Suite, SharePoint Online, Microsoft Teams, OneDrive for Business, and related productivity services. You will work with experienced cloud and collaboration professionals to improve service delivery, governance, user experience, and adoption across the organization.

Key Accountabilities

- Demonstrate strong communication and customer service skills while supporting Microsoft 365 collaboration platforms
- Assist with SharePoint Online site administration, permissions, document libraries, and content organization
- Support Microsoft Teams administration including teams, channels, collaboration spaces, and user requests
- Help maintain OneDrive for Business configuration, access support, and file recovery activities
- Maintain Github, DevOps, and CoPilot Agent infrastructure
- Assist with onboarding and maintaining Collaboration solutions across 150 meeting spaces
- Assist with governance activities including naming standards, lifecycle management, retention, and information management practices
- Support migration and adoption activities for SharePoint, Teams, OneDrive, and other cloud collaboration platforms




- Monitor service health and assist in troubleshooting user issues within M365 collaboration services, as well as create and maintain technical documentation, procedures, and user guides
- Work with cybersecurity and infrastructure teams to support compliance and secure collaboration practices
- Balance competing priorities while meeting established service levels and project deadlines

What You Bring To The Role

- Currently enrolled in your 1st, 2nd or 3rd year of a degree/diploma in Information Technology, Computer Science, Information Systems, or a related field
- Solid written and verbal communication skills
- Analytical and problem-solving abilities
- Interest in cloud technologies, Microsoft 365, collaboration platforms, and digital workplace solutions
- Ability to produce readable, current, and accurate documentation and reports
- Experience with Microsoft 365, SharePoint, Teams, PowerShell, or related technologies would be an asset
- Knowledge of ITIL principles would be an asset
